Abstract

The utility model relates to the technical field of aluminum frame doors, and solves the problems that in the using process of an aluminum frame door, the sound insulation effect of the aluminum frame door is poor, so that the practicability of the aluminum frame door is poor, and the life quality of personnel is affected. The aluminum frame door convenient to assemble comprises a fixing frame, a clamping groove is formed in one side of the inner wall of the fixing frame in a clamped mode, a silencing assembly is connected into the clamping groove in a clamped mode, a baffle is fixedly installed on the front face of the fixing frame, a handle is arranged on one side of the front face of the baffle, and the silencing assembly comprises a honeycomb plate. A honeycomb plate is fixedly mounted on one side of the inner wall of the clamping groove, silencing cotton is fixedly mounted on the front face of the honeycomb plate, one side of the silencing cotton is clamped to the inner wall of the fixing frame, a reinforcing plate is arranged at the adjacent position of the silencing cotton, and reinforcing ribs are fixedly mounted on the front face of the reinforcing plate at equal intervals. Riveting grooves are formed in the two sides of the interior of the fixing frame, and riveting blocks are riveted into the riveting grooves.

Description

Technical Field

[0001] This utility model relates to the field of aluminum frame door technology, specifically to an aluminum frame door that is easy to assemble. Background Technology

[0002] CN220645706U discloses an easily assembled aluminum frame door, comprising a first frame, a second frame, a third frame, a honeycomb panel, a rock panel, and a handle. The widths of the first and second frames are unequal. Each end of the first frame has a first splicing end, which includes a first bevel, a second bevel, and a first straight edge. One end of the first straight edge is connected to the first bevel, and the other end is connected to the second bevel. One end of the second frame is spliced ​​to one end of the third frame, and the other end of the second frame has a second splicing end, which is spliced ​​to the first splicing end. The second splicing end includes a third bevel, a fourth bevel, and a second straight edge. One end of the second straight edge is connected to the third bevel, and the other end is connected to the fourth bevel. This invention provides an easily assembled aluminum frame door, solving the problem in the prior art of splicing frame strips of different widths.

[0003] While this easy-to-assemble aluminum frame door technology offers the advantage of quick and convenient installation, it also brings more obvious drawbacks. For example, the sound insulation effect of the aluminum frame door is relatively poor during use, resulting in poor practicality and affecting the quality of life of the residents. Utility Model Content

[0004] To address the shortcomings of existing technologies, this utility model provides an aluminum frame door that is easy to assemble, solving the problem that the sound insulation effect of aluminum frame doors is poor during use, resulting in poor practicality and affecting the quality of life of people.

[0005] To achieve the above objectives, this utility model provides the following technical solution: an aluminum frame door that is easy to assemble, including a fixed frame, a snap-fit ​​groove is provided on one side of the inner wall of the fixed frame, a sound-absorbing component is snapped into the inside of the snap-fit ​​groove, a baffle is fixedly installed on the front of the fixed frame, and a handle is provided on one side of the front of the baffle.

[0006] In one specific embodiment, the sound-absorbing component includes a honeycomb panel, a honeycomb panel is fixedly installed on one side of the inner wall of the snap-fit ​​groove, a sound-absorbing cotton is fixedly installed on the front side of the honeycomb panel, and one side of the sound-absorbing cotton is snapped into the inner wall of the fixed frame.

[0007] In one specific embodiment, a reinforcing plate is provided adjacent to the sound-absorbing cotton, and reinforcing ribs are fixedly installed at equal intervals on the front side of the reinforcing plate.

[0008] In one specific embodiment, rivet grooves are provided on both sides inside the fixed frame, and rivet blocks are riveted inside the rivet grooves.

[0009] In one specific embodiment, the surface of the baffle is covered with a waterproof membrane to increase water resistance, and the outer surface of the baffle is provided with a decorative strip.

[0010] In one specific embodiment, the outer surface of the fixing frame is coated with an anti-oxidation coating, and connecting pieces are fixedly installed on both sides of the fixing frame.

[0011] In one specific embodiment, a threaded hole is formed on the surface of the connecting piece, and an installation bolt passes through the internal thread of the threaded hole.

[0012] Compared with the prior art, this utility model provides an aluminum frame door that is easy to assemble and has the following features:

[0013] Beneficial effects:

[0014] In the technical solution disclosed in this utility model, by using the setting of the sound-absorbing component and the fixed frame, when the fixed frame and the baffle are in use, when they emit noise, their honeycomb plate and sound-absorbing cotton shell effectively absorb the noise, and the sound-absorbing cotton slows down and absorbs the noise, thereby improving the sound insulation of the baffle and the fixed frame.

[0015] With the present invention, a reinforcing plate is provided at the adjacent position of the sound-absorbing cotton, and reinforcing ribs are fixedly installed at equal intervals on the front side of the reinforcing plate. When the baffle is subjected to external impact, the reinforcing plate and reinforcing ribs can reduce the impact. As a result, the reinforcing plate and the baffle can improve the protection of the fixed frame, thereby improving the toughness of the fixed frame. Attached Figure Description

[0021] In the diagram: 1. Fixed frame; 2. Noise-absorbing component; 21. Honeycomb panel; 22. Noise-absorbing cotton; 3. Baffle; 4. Handle; 5. Reinforcing plate; 6. Reinforcing rib; 7. Riveting block; 8. Connecting piece; 9. Mounting bolt. Detailed Implementation

[0022] The following will describe in detail the implementation of this application with reference to the accompanying drawings and embodiments, so that the implementation process of how this application uses technical means to solve technical problems and achieve technical effects can be fully understood and implemented accordingly.

[0023] Figures 1-4 As an embodiment of the present utility model, an easy-to-assemble aluminum frame door includes a fixed frame 1, a snap-fit ​​groove is provided on one side of the inner wall of the fixed frame 1, a sound-absorbing component 2 is snapped into the inside of the snap-fit ​​groove, a baffle 3 is fixedly installed on the front of the fixed frame 1, and a handle 4 is provided on one side of the front of the baffle 3.

[0024] The specific problem addressed in this embodiment is the poor sound insulation of aluminum frame doors, which leads to their limited practicality and affects the quality of life for residents. This invention utilizes the sound-absorbing component 2 and the fixed frame 1. When the fixed frame 1 and the baffle 3 are in use, the honeycomb panel 21 and the sound-absorbing cotton shell 22 effectively absorb the noise, thus improving the sound insulation of the baffle 3 and the fixed frame 1.

[0025] The sound-absorbing component 2 includes a honeycomb plate 21. The honeycomb plate 21 is fixedly installed on one side of the inner wall of the snap-fit ​​groove. The sound-absorbing cotton 22 is fixedly installed on the front side of the honeycomb plate 21. One side of the sound-absorbing cotton 22 is snapped into the inner wall of the fixed frame 1. In this specific embodiment, a reinforcing plate 5 is provided at the adjacent position of the sound-absorbing cotton 22. Reinforcing ribs 6 are fixedly installed at equal intervals on the front side of the reinforcing plate 5.

[0026] In this specific embodiment, rivet grooves are provided on both sides of the interior of the fixed frame 1, and rivet blocks 7 are riveted inside the rivet grooves. With the rivet grooves and rivet blocks 7, when personnel need to assemble the fixed frame 1, they can use the rivet blocks 7 to insert into the interior of the rivet grooves, thus facilitating the quick assembly of the fixed frame 1. The surface of the baffle 3 is covered with a waterproof membrane to increase its waterproofness. The waterproof membrane improves the waterproofness of the baffle 3. The outer surface of the baffle 3 is provided with a decorative strip, and the outer surface of the fixed frame 1 is covered with an anti-oxidation coating. Connecting pieces 8 are fixedly installed on both sides of the fixed frame 1. Threaded holes are opened on the surface of the connecting pieces 8, and mounting bolts 9 are threaded through the threads inside the threaded holes. With the connecting pieces 8 and mounting bolts 9, when personnel install the fixed frame 1, they can use the mounting bolts 9 and connecting pieces 8 to quickly install the fixed frame 1.
